Explore Ranchi in a Day!

9:00 AM: Rock Garden

Start your day at the picturesque Rock Garden, a beautiful garden adorned with sculptures made from rocks. Enjoy the serene surroundings and take in the artistic creations. The garden offers a peaceful escape from the city's hustle and bustle. (Free admission, 2 hours)

11:30 AM: Jagannath Temple

Visit the famous Jagannath Temple, a sacred place of worship dedicated to Lord Jagannath. Marvel at the intricate architecture and experience the spiritual atmosphere of the temple. Take part in the daily rituals and seek blessings for a prosperous journey. (Free admission, 1 hour)

12:30 PM: Lunch at Nakshatra Van

Head to Nakshatra Van, a unique astrological park where each tree represents a zodiac sign. Enjoy a delicious lunch amidst the natural beauty of the park. Explore the different sections of the park and discover your own zodiac tree. (Cost estimate: INR 300, 1.5 hours)

3:00 PM: Tagore Hill

Climb up Tagore Hill, a scenic hilltop named after the famous poet Rabindranath Tagore. Enjoy panoramic views of Ranchi city and its surrounding landscapes. Take a leisurely stroll around the hill and admire the memorial dedicated to Tagore. (Free admission, 2 hours)

5:30 PM: Pahari Mandir

Visit Pahari Mandir, a temple situated on the top of Ranchi Hill. Take a challenging hike to reach the temple and be rewarded with breathtaking views of the city. Experience the spiritual ambiance and witness the evening aarti (prayer ceremony) at the temple. (Free admission, 1.5 hours)

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ience, consider exploring the tribal villages surrounding Ranchi. These villages offer insights into the rich tribal culture and traditions of Jharkhand. Connect with the locals, witness their art and craft, and savor traditional cuisine. It's a great way to immerse yourself in the local culture and learn about the region's heritage.

If you're interested in wildlife, visit Birsa Zoological Park, home to various exotic species of animals and birds. Explore the expansive park, take a safari ride, and learn about the importance of wildlife conservation. It's a hidden gem that nature lovers will appreciate.
